the
original chromecast featured the
HDMI
output directly on the end of the
stick
which could be a little bit of a
pain
if the HDMI ports on your TV were
in
the ideal place but the 2015
chromecast
improves upon that with a
flexible
HDMI cable which attaches
magnetically
for easy storage setup is
cake
you just plug the chromecast in the
HDMI
and then power through USB with
either
your TV or the included power
adapter
the core functionality of the
new
chromecast remains the same but some
welcome
improvements include 802 11 HD
Wi-Fi
which includes support for five
gigahertz
networks your smartphone or
tablet
becomes a control center where
you
can then stream content from
basically
a million apps including
YouTube
Hulu HBO GO ESPN and of course
Netflix
for you perverts out there now
if
your rocket Android you can also cast
your
entire screen to the TV or even
websites
with your laptop it's not a
massive
update but the new chromecast is
faster
than ever and it's still the best
inexpensive
way to turn your non Smart
TV
into a smart one next up we're going

out there following that is the
spigen
wireless Qi charging pad which
not
only under 50 bucks right now it's
under
30 now it separates this stock is
the
stand implementation where as with
most
wireless chargers you have to set
your
phone down whereas this brings back
some
functionality inside the dock our
three
coils and what that means in
simple
terms you can wirelessly charge
your
phone either vertically or
horizontally
there's an LED light
towards
the bottom which is nice because
it'll
let you know if your phone is
actually
charging or not and overall
it's
just a nice simple clean way to add
a
little bit of style to your desk and
also
declutter at the same time do keep
in
mind that the power adapter is
separate
and they do recommend a two amp
version
for the best result so if you
don't
have one I will also link one of
those
down below after that is a super
